Description of The Mckinley Grand Hotel
Located in downtown- The McKinley Grand Hotel -former Canton Marriott- draws inspiration from President McKinley and wife Ida Saxton. A blend of elegance from a bygone era- modern amenities and warm inviting colors welcome each visitor. With spacious guest rooms over ten thousand square feet of meeting/conference space and a beautiful grand ballroom you will experience a unique blend of history with modern touches. So whether you are closing your next business deal or just exploring Northeast Ohio The McKinley Grand Hotel is the ideal choice for all your travel needs.
